| 626 | * @since 1.2.0 |
| 627 | * @access private |
| 628 | */ |
| 629 | function shutdown_action_hook() { |
| 630 | /** |
| 631 | * Fires just before PHP shuts down execution. |
| 632 | * |
| 633 | * @since 1.2.0 |
| 634 | */ |
| 635 | do_action( 'shutdown' ); |
| 636 | |
| 637 | wp_cache_close(); |
| 638 | } |
